What Can We Learn from the Charges Against Sam Bankman-Fried?

There are a lot of charges

•Sam Bankman-Fried, the founder of FTX, has been hit with eight criminal charges by U.S. prosecutors, including wire fraud and conspiracy to commit money laundering.

• The charges come after an investigation into the collapse of FTX, which filed for bankruptcy in November.

• According to the indictment unveiled today, Bankman-Fried is accused of defrauding customers of FTX as well as investors in his exchange. He is also being charged with violations of campaign finance law.

• John Jay Ray III, who is leading the liquidation process for FTX, testified before Congress today in lieu of Bankman-Fried. He described FTX as having ​​”virtually no internal controls.”

Since founding FTX in 2019, Bankman-Fried had quickly become one of the most influential figures in the cryptocurrency space. Details of Charges Against Bankman-Fried

Sam Bankman-Fried has been charged with eight criminal counts. These include wire fraud, conspiracy to commit money laundering and violations of campaign finance law. According to a release from the US Attorney’s Office in New York, Bankman-Fried allegedly “defrauded customers and investors by misrepresenting the safety and security of their funds” which resulted in them losing over $1 million. John Jay Ray III testified before Congress on behalf of Bankman-Fried due to his refusal to appear at a hearing. Ray III stated that there were no internal controls at FTX in place prior to October 2020 which resulted in several customers being defrauded by fraudulent transactions occurring on the platform.

Biggest financial fraud in American history

Damien Williams is the prosecutor of this case working for the Southern District of New York. Williams wouldn’t reveal much during his address, but he did touch on the seriousness of the charges. He described Bankman-Fried’s alleged crimes as “one of the biggest financial frauds in American history,” and noted that the investigation had been ongoing for months. As news of these charges continues to circulate, it will be important to remember that Bankman-Fried has only been charged and is currently presumed innocent.

At this time, the exact facts of the case remain unclear and it’s up to prosecutors to prove beyond a reasonable doubt that Bankman-Fried is guilty of the crimes with which he has been charged. Impact on Financial Markets & Regulation Moving Forward

The charges against Sam Bankman-Fried have major implications for financial markets as well as regulatory bodies moving forward. It is still unclear how these charges will impact the markets but it is clear that this could lead to tighter regulations in order to protect investors from similar incidents in future — especially those investing in c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in which remain largely unregulated compared to other more traditional financial instruments such as stocks and bonds. Additionally, this incident raises questions about how well exchanges are complying with anti-money laundering (AML) laws across jurisdictions and how they can better protect customer funds going forward.
